libmatroska-dev: extensible open standard audio/video container format (development files)

 Matroska is aiming to become the standard of Multimedia
 Container Formats one day. It is based on EBML (Extensible Binary
 Meta Language), a kind of binary version of XML. This way the
 significant advantages in terms of future format extensibility
 are gained without breaking file support in old parsers.
 .
 This package contains the header files and static libraries needed to
 compile applications that use libmatroska.
